YSRCP key leader and Rajampet MP, Mithun Reddy, received a major blow on Thursday. The Andhra Pradesh High Court dismissed his anticipatory bail petition in the liquor scam case. Mithun Reddy had filed the petition, seeking protection from arrest by the CID police. However, the court concluded its hearing and issued a final verdict, ruling that anticipatory bail cannot be granted to him.
In this case, the CID has filed charges against Mithun Reddy, alleging his involvement in a major liquor scam. Opposition leaders have accused him of being at the center of this scam, which they claim is even larger than the liquor scandal that brought down the AAP government in Delhi. They allege that Mithun Reddy was the mastermind behind the scam, and key actions were taken under his direction.
As per the reports, former YSRCP Parliamentary Party Leader, Vijayasai Reddy, in CID investigations, confirmed that the liquor scam in Andhra Pradesh was real. He also revealed that the scam was conducted under the leadership of Kasireddy Rajasekhar Reddy, who is reportedly linked to Mithun Reddy. CID sources have indicated that they have gathered crucial evidence pointing to Mithun Reddy’s involvement.
Fearing arrest, Mithun Reddy had approached the High Court for anticipatory bail several days ago. The court had already heard his bail plea twice but ultimately sided with the CID’s arguments, deeming their evidence stronger. As a result, the court denied Mithun Reddy anticipatory bail.
This decision suggests that the CID has substantial evidence linking Mithun Reddy to the scam, and there are growing speculations that his arrest is imminent. The court’s ruling raises further questions about his direct involvement in the controversy.
